What Is a Reverse Dictionary?

Opposite to a regular (forward) dictionary that provides definitions for query words, a reverse dictionary returns words semantically matching the query descriptions.

<div align=center> <img src="resources/rd_example.png" alt="rd_example" width = "600"/> </div>

What Can a Reverse Dictionary Do?

  • Solve the tip-of-the-tongue problem, the phenomenon of failing to retrieve a word from memory
  • Help new language learners
  • Help word selection (or word dictionary) anomia patients, people who can recognize and describe an object but fail to name it due to neurological disorder

Core Model

The core model of WantWords is based on our proposed Multi-channel Reverse Dictionary Model [paper] [code], as illustrate in the following figure.
